Marvel's Avengers Has Fixed Black Widow's Face


Marvel's Avengers might have a lot of hype behind it, thanks to the involvement of both Square Enix and Crystal Dynamics but the game has also been criticized for its character models. They don't look like the MCU stars we're too familiar with and even if you took that aspect away, the costume choices are pretty weird and even off-putting to some.

While Crystal Dynamics put their foot down and said that they wouldn't change the character models, it seems like they're still willing to improve the models without sacrificing all of their work. One fan was able to take a picture of the Avengers SDCC gameplay footage and revealed that Black Widow's face has actually been improved, which is surprising since she already had the best model.

As can be seen, this is a significant improvement over the E3 2019 footage and we can only hope that the other character models have received the same love. And by other character models, we mean Captain America and Thor. Iron Man looks fine and Hulk is Hulk, so they don't need too much improvement (though they could still get it).

So no, they didn't completely change the character models but it looks like they are taking some steps to improve them. They still have a number of months before the game comes out so there is a lot of time for this game to look better. Hopefully, this ambitious project doesn't get delayed, though we'd understand if that was the case.

Marvel's Avengers comes out on May 15, 2020. The game will be coming out on PS4, Xbox One, PC, and Google Stadia.
